Everyone likes to be remembered on their birthday and not only that, but remembering clients' birthdays can be good for business. This is why many businesses and individuals find it's a good idea to have top quality birthday cards on hand for business and personal use.
Quality birthday cards are available from reliable providers nationwide. These card providers can furnish you with a wide array of different cards that are appropriate to send for the birthdays of clients, co-employees, friends and family-members alike. Cards are available with a variety of different designs and themes. Most cards simply wish the receiver a happy birthday while others are sentimental or humorous in theme or message.
No matter what line of business you are in remembering the birthdays of employees and clients is advisable. Having a supply of quality cards on hand to send out for such occasions means you never have to forget a birthday again. Showing Customer Appreciation
Say it with flowers, gift baskets or tickets to a gameBy Linda Formichelli, Freelance Writer Many businesses take their customers for granted: They supply them with a product or service and get paid in return. The end. But our customers are doing us a favor — after all, they could easily buy that product or service from someone else. So thank them for your business.
Showing appreciation to your customers:
- Gives them positive feelings about you, your business and your products.
- Is an inexpensive way to foster strong customer relationships.
- Generates positive word-of-mouth.
- Makes everyone feel good (and hey, who doesn't like feeling good?).
Send a thank-you note
The basic, inexpensive thank-you note makes a big impact — because so few people use it these days. Nix impersonal e-mailed thank-yous and mail a nice paper notecard.

Give gift cards
Gift cards are small and easy to mail, customers can use them to buy what they like (no guessing on your part!), and you can order them in just about any denomination.

Get to their hearts through their stomachs
Everybody loves edible thank-you's. Just be as sure as you can that you're not sending steaks to a vegan or candy to a diabetic.

- A great thank-you gift is one that's related to your business; you already know that your customers like your offerings. If you own a DVD rental store, give your best customers gift baskets with, say, a popular tear-jerker DVD, a packet of tissues, microwave popcorn and a six-pack of soda. If you're a fitness trainer, an exercise ball fits the bill.
- You can find cards, gifts and other ideas in every price range to match your budget.
- To write a good thank-you note, be real (no corp-speak), be personal (handwritten trumps computer-generated) and be specific (tell the customer what you're thanking her for).
- Don't save thank-you's for special occasions. Make your customers feel appreciated all the time by training your employees to smile, serve them quickly and courteously, listen to their needs and say "thank you."
